Find what you want

Just search with keyword or the whole slug


Web Performance Optimization Techniques for Faster Loading Websites


In today's digital landscape, website performance is a critical factor that significantly impacts user experience, conversion rates, and search engine rankings. Slow-loading websites can lead to user frustration and abandonment. This article explores various web performance optimization techniques that can be employed to ensure faster loading websites. 1. Importance of Web Performance: Fast-loading websites are essential for retaining users and keeping them engaged. Studies have shown that even a few seconds of delay in page load times can lead to increased bounce rates. 2. Performance Optimization Techniques: Image Optimization: Compress and resize images to reduce their file size without compromising quality. Use modern image formats like WebP that offer better compression. Caching: Implement browser caching and server-side caching to store static assets and frequently accessed data. This reduces the need for repeated requests to the server. Minification and Compression: Minify HTML, CSS, and JavaScript files to remove unnecessary characters, and enable GZIP compression to reduce file sizes during transmission. Content Delivery Networks (CDNs): CDNs distribute website content across multiple servers geographically, reducing latency and speeding up content delivery. Lazy Loading: Load content (especially images) only when they come into the user's viewport, improving initial page load times. Reducing HTTP Requests: Combine CSS and JavaScript files, use CSS sprites for icons, and minimize the use of external scripts to reduce the number of HTTP requests. Optimized Hosting: Choose a hosting provider that offers high performance and low latency. Consider using dedicated or virtual private servers for resource-intensive websites. 3. Performance Testing: Regularly conduct performance tests using tools like Google PageSpeed Insights, GTmetrix, and WebPageTest. These tools provide insights into areas that need improvement and suggest actionable recommendations. 4. Mobile Optimization: Given the prevalence of mobile browsing, it's crucial to optimize websites for mobile devices. Use responsive design, implement mobile-specific optimizations, and prioritize above-the-fold content loading. 5. Monitoring and Continuous Improvement: Web performance is not a one-time task; it requires ongoing monitoring and improvement. Set up performance monitoring tools to track metrics like page load times, server response times, and user interactions. 6. Web Performance Frameworks: Utilize front-end frameworks like React, Vue.js, or Angular, which offer built-in optimizations for rendering speed and efficient DOM updates. In conclusion, web performance optimization is a vital aspect of web development. By implementing these techniques, developers can create websites that load quickly, provide seamless user experiences, and ultimately contribute to business success.